What is Cosmetology

Joplin MT makeup ar4tist applying makeupCosmetology is a profession that is all about making the human body look more beautiful with the use of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that numerous cosmetology schools are described as beauty schools. Many of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ic may be anything that enhances the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. In order to work as a cosmetologist, almost all states mandate that you undergo some kind of specialized training and then be licensed. Once licensed, the work settings include not only Joplin MT beauty salons and barber shops, but also such businesses as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, after they have gotten experience and a clientele, open their own shops or salons. Others will start servicing customers either in their own homes or will travel to the client’s home, or both. Cosmetology college graduates go by many names and work in a wide range of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As earlier mentioned, in most states practicing cosmetologists must be licensed. In certain states there is an exception. Only those conducting more skilled services, for instance h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others employed in cosmetology and less skilled, which include shampooers, are not required to be licensed in those states.

Cosmetology Degrees and Certificates

Joplin MT hairdresser cutting hairThere are essentially two pathways available to receive cosmetology training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s normally call for 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in all of the major are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are available if you want to specialize in just one area, for example hair coloring. A degree program will also most likely incorporate management and marketing training in order that graduates are better prepared to operate a salon or other Joplin MT business. Higher degrees are not typical,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such areas as salon or spa management. Whichever type of program you go with, it’s important to make sure that it’s approved by the Montana Board of Cosmetology. A number of states only approve schools that are accredited by certain reputable agencies, for example the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Cosmetologist Programs

student attending cosmetology school online in Joplin MTOnline beauty classes are accommodating for Joplin MT students who are working full time and have family responsibilities that make it difficult to attend a more traditional school. There are many online beauty school programs offered that can be attended via a personal comput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More traditional beauty programs are frequently fast paced due to the fact that many programs are as brief as six or eight months. This means that a substantial amount of time is spent in the classroom. With internet courses, you are dealing with the same volume of material, but you are not devoting many hours outside of your home or travelling to and from classes. On the other hand, it’s essential that the school you choose can provide internship training in nearby salons and parlors in order that you also receive the hands-on training necessary for a comprehensive education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s difficult to acquire the skills required to work in any facet of the cosmetology industry. So be sure if you decide to enroll in an online school to confirm that internship training is available in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s important to make sure that the cosmetology training program you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ards ensu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be necessary for getting student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not available in 59531 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, numerous Joplin MT businesses will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

Is Any Live Training Provided?  Studying and mastering cosmetology techniques and abilities involves plenty of practice on people. Check how much live, hands-on training is provided in the cosmetology courses you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on campus that make it possible for students to practice their developing skills on volunteers. If a beauty academy provides little or no scheduled live training, but instead relies mainly on the use of mannequins, it may not be the best option for developing your skills. Therefore try to find alternate schools that furnish this kind of training.

Joplin, Montana

Joplin is a census-designated place (CDP) in Liberty County, Montana, United States. The population was 157 at the 2010 census. It was founded by Joseph E. Rehal, who was an American businessman of Syrian descent.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the CDP has a total area of 1.3 square miles (3.4 km2), of which 1.3 square miles (3.4 km2) is land and 0.04 square miles (0.10 km2) of it (2.33%) is water.

As of the census[2] of 2000, there were 210 people, 91 households, and 66 families residing in the CDP. The population density was 166.6 people per square mile (64.4/km²). There were 105 housing units at an average density of 83.3 per square mile (32.2/km²). The racial makeup of the CDP was 99.52% White, 0.48% from other races. Hispanic, or Latino of any race were 1.90% of the population.
